Forty Pillars To Option Drill-Ready Golden Link Project In Newfoundland Gold Belt

Executive Summary
- Forty Pillars Mining Corp. entered into an agreement to acquire 100% of the Golden Link Project (GLP) in central Newfoundland, a ~36.25 km² gold‑bearing land package located 21 km north of Gander.
- The transaction is structured as an option/assignment: issuance of 17.5 M common shares and assumption of $200,000 liabilities, plus staged cash payments, additional share issuances, and exploration expenditure commitments over four years.
- GLP hosts 69 IP chargeability anomalies (16 first‑priority, 34 second‑priority, 19 third‑priority) with no historic drilling, providing immediate upside for systematic exploration.
Key Details
- Project Overview
- Two contiguous mineral licences covering ~36.25 km² in the Central Newfoundland Gold Belt.
- Accessible via Trans‑Canada Highway; transmission line 15 km east of the project.
-
Located on a proven gold‑bearing structural corridor (Dog Bay Line) with regional geochemical anomalies and high‑definition Alpha IP survey results.
-
Exploration Highlights
- 2024 Alpha IP™ survey identified 69 chargeability anomalies:
- 16 first‑priority targets (strong chargeability, interpreted sulphide zones).
- 34 second‑priority targets (moderate responses, structurally controlled).
- 19 third‑priority targets (deeper extensions of higher‑priority zones).
- No historic drilling; all targets remain untested.
- Independent regional geochemistry (Torq Resources & Heberlein Consulting) identified six gold‑in‑till anomalies, with Target 4 lying directly within GLP.
-
High‑resolution LiDAR/orthophoto survey (2023) provides uniform DEM for precise exploration planning.

Transaction Summary
- Parties: Forty Pillars Mining Corp.; 1487049 B.C. Ltd.; VOA Exploration Inc.
- Effective Date: 7 Jan 2026; expected closing Q1 2026, subject to CSE approval.
- Consideration:
- Issuance of 17,500,000 common shares (Assignment Shares) and assumption of $200,000 liabilities.
- Assignment Shares subject to a six‑month voluntary hold period.
- Post‑assignment Option (to earn 100% interest):
- Cash Payments: $100,000 by Year 1; $275,000 by Year 2.
- Share Issuances: 3 M shares by Year 1 and 4 M shares by Year 2, released in four equal tranches (25% at ~4 mo, 6 mo, 12 mo, 18 mo after issuance) held in escrow.
- Exploration Expenditure Commitments: $200k (Year 1), $500k (Year 2), $500k (Year 3), $1 M (Year 4).
-
All payments and share issuances are contingent on customary closing conditions.
